Abstract

Carbon capture and utilization is an effective way to achieve the carbon reduction target. Gas absorption by alkaline solution on membrane can store CO2 in the form of HCO-3 and CO-3, and the solution can be further used to convert the absorbed CO2 into clean fuels. The structure and mass transfer characteristics of PTFE, PVDF, PP membranes in the membrane absorption of CO2 by NaOH solution were investigated by single-sided membrane immersion and mass transfer experiments. The results showed that the swelling rates of PTFE and PP membranes in NaOH solution increased, and their pore size, porosity, hydrophobicity and mass transfer coefficient decreased. The mass transfer coefficient of PVDF membrane system was close to that of absorption without membrane, which could be attributed to the reaction between the membrane and NaOH solution, causing the structure damage and inability to function as the phase-interface.
